The decision about where to place a ceiling fan matters just as much as the fan itself, and this is where many Sydney property owners undervalue the preparation needed before ceiling fan installation begins. Centring the fan within the space is the standard method, however it is not constantly the most efficient one. In open-plan spaces where the kitchen area, dining, and living locations merge into one big footprint, a single centrally put fan rarely provides sufficient air flow to every corner. Multiple smaller sized fans placed attentively throughout the space will surpass one extra-large fan each time. Rooms with raked or vaulted ceilings provide their own obstacle, requiring angled canopy adaptors during ceiling fan installation to guarantee the motor housing sits level and the blades move air straight downward rather than at an inefficient diagonal.

Colour, finish, and blade product are options that house owners typically treat as simply aesthetic throughout the ceiling fan installation procedure, but they carry useful consequences also. Lumber blades include warmth and character to a room however can warp in environments with high humidity or significant temperature level swings, which is an authentic consideration for Sydney properties near to the water or with poor roofing insulation. Moulded composite blades resist warping and are simpler to wipe down, making them a more durable long-term option for the majority of households. The fan's motor housing surface need to also be thought about in relation to the environment-- brushed nickel and matte black are both popular in contemporary Sydney interiors, but specific finishes hold up better than others in homes exposed to seaside conditions. These information are worth raising with the supplier before committing to a ceiling fan installation rather than discovering them as issues afterwards.
